It was kind of hard to pick up on, but Corbulo (the pope's right-hand man, the fencer with the tatooed face) was Postale. I don't think the pope ever said it directly, but when Corbulo says, "Pare was right, you look better with long hair," he's referring to this page.

Also, as to how Pare is alive, if you read the beginning of c.11 again you'll notice that Buzz never sees (or gets to examine, anyway) Pare's body. Postale/Corbule just tells him that he's dead. Presumably, the ruse was so that Asklepios would be lured into performing the public operation. Not sure exactly how Pare survived the bolt, though 😉

And which secret are you referring to? They didn't explain the secret of the Biblos, which was kind of annoying.
